Scope of Role & Responsibilities

• Maintain communication with the credentialing contacts at facilities and provider sites to coordinate receipt

of information required for credentialing, re-credentialing, and update of provider credentialing information

• Review provider re-credentialing and credentialing file for completion and presentation to the Credentialing

Committee.

• Perform primary source verification on required elements and in accordance regulatory guidelines and

policies and procedures

• Data entry and upkeep of provider information in the credentialing and other pertinent databases

• Verify New York State OPMC, Medicare/Medicaid lists and other pertinent databases for any current

sanctions, restrictions on licensure and/or limitations on the scope of practice on all credentialed providers

in interim credentialing periods

• Verify New York State license registration and DEA registration status for all credentialed providers in the

interim credentialing periods

• Generate and disseminate monthly provider credentialing updates to appropriate departments and participating facilities and provider groups

• Review and respond to request for credentialing information/copies of credentialing files to appropriate

departments

• Generate and disseminate provider rosters to delegated facilities, contracted group practices etc.

• Perform provider roster reconciliation

• Create, copy, file, and maintain all relevant documentation into provider credentialing folder.

• Maintain confidentiality of provider credentials by filing the credentialing folder in respective cabinets in

the file rooms.

• Perform annual delegated file audits and participate in pre-delegation and delegation site reviews

• Respond to inquiries from other departments relative to a provider’s credentialing status

• Performs other related tasks as directed by the Deputy Chief Operating Officer or her designee, the

Credentialing Director or Credentialing Team Lead.

Required Education, Training & Professional Experience

• High school Degree required; Bachelor’s Degree preferred

• 2 years of previous experience with provider credentialing processes and procedures

• Knowledge of CACTUS or MD-Staff preferred

• Must be able to handle multiple projects simultaneously.

• Comprehensive knowledge of managed care with a specific emphasis on physician credentialing.

• Ability to meet time-sensitive deadlines and multi-task in a changing healthcare environment.

• Understanding of credentialing activities as they relate to initial credentialing, re-credentialing, and

credentials modification(s).
